  3. lol – found this blog by searching “wowrack spam”. I too am receiving hundreds of fake user registrations per day from wowrack IP addresses. They do not respond to emails going to their “abuse@wowrack.com” address. The crazy thing is that I don’t allow comments on my site that are not approved first, yet I don’t see the bot trying to post anything, just hundreds of fake user accounts – most of them actually verified via the email validation, so the email addresses are valid and monitored by the bot!

    When I run an SQL over my logs and see big batches of form submissions for an email, I run a reverse IP lookup. Somewhere in the listing you will see either an IP range or a “classless” notation like 216.244.64.0/19 (wowrack btw). Most hosting tools will let you block entire ranges using the classless notation (oddly appropriate for wowrack). I have just taken to blocking the entire ranges that trace back to wowrack since my customers rarely come from hosting companies, anyway. I have also submitted wowrack IP ranges to SORBS / DNSBL with log evidence and I encourage others to do so, as well.
